Unit Description

Gigahertz (GHz)

Definition

A gigahertz (GHz) is a unit of frequency equal to one billion hertz (10⁹ Hz). It represents very high frequencies commonly found in microwave radiation, computer processors, and modern wireless communications.

History

The gigahertz became prominent with the development of microwave technology and high-speed electronics in the mid-20th century. It gained widespread recognition with computer processor speeds and became a household term with the advancement of personal computers and wireless technology.

Current Use

Gigahertz is extensively used in computer processor specifications, wireless communications (WiFi, Bluetooth, cellular), microwave technology, and radar systems. It's standard for CPU clock speeds, wireless frequency bands, and microwave oven operating frequencies.

Cycles per Minute (cpm)

Definition

Cycles per minute (cpm) is a unit of frequency representing the number of complete cycles of a periodic phenomenon occurring in one minute. It's used for moderate-frequency periodic processes and mechanical systems.

History

Cycles per minute developed for describing periodic processes that occur at moderate rates, particularly in mechanical systems, industrial processes, and biological applications where minute-based measurements were more practical than second-based measurements.

Current Use

CPM is used in industrial process control, mechanical systems, biological monitoring, and applications where periodic events occur at moderate rates. It's found in process equipment specifications, biological rhythm measurements, and industrial automation systems.
